Output 6191240a0d03c064eb836b16909f938c97f9180aa6e8c24b46123e1e42713b32:0

value
578355
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f5c433dd3a7b08bae1cb9e041f053122ac030c2 OP_EQUAL
address
336EawfibQViSbwSDXzrC2scpzENfjA2mj
transaction
6191240a0d03c064eb836b16909f938c97f9180aa6e8c24b46123e1e42713b32
spent
true